LAUTECH Mourns 300-Level Student Killed During Off-Campus Sign-Out Event

Ladoke Akintola University of Technology (LAUTECH), Ogbomoso, has expressed deep sadness over the death of one of its students during a sign-out celebration held on Wednesday, August 6, 2025, at the Ultramodern Wazo Market in Ogbomoso.

The institution explained that it had, since 2023, placed a total ban on sign-out activities within its premises and had officially warned hotels and hospitality outlets in and around Ogbomoso not to host such events for its students.

Initial reports indicated that a group of students ignored this directive and organised a sign-out ceremony on the football pitch at the Wazo Ultramodern Market. During the event, a male student was reportedly shot. He left the scene on his motorcycle but collapsed along the way and was later found unresponsive.

Upon receiving an alert, the Acting Dean of Student Affairs went to the location and contacted the Oyo State Police Command in Ogbomoso, including the Monitoring Unit and the Area Command. Police officers arrived promptly, and a search of the victim’s bag helped confirm his identity as Mr. Babalola Marvelous Olanrewaju, a 300-level student of Mechanical Engineering. His body was taken to the LAUTECH Teaching Hospital mortuary.

The university is working with the police on the ongoing investigation and has informed the deceased’s family.

The management offered its condolences to his family, friends, and fellow students, praying for his soul to rest in peace and for strength for his loved ones during this period of loss.
